Canonical Decomposition

Statement

%
\label{def:canonical-decomposition}
Let $f \in \mathcal{O}_\tau(\tau^3)$
be a $\tau$-holomorphic function
on~$\tau^3$
(in the sense of the Mutual Determination Theorem,
Theorem~\ref{thm:mutual-determination}, II.T27).
The \textbf{canonical decomposition} of~$f$
is the pair
\[
    \boxed{%
    f \;=\; f_+ \;+\; f_-,
    \qquad
    f_+ := e_+ \cdot f,
    \quad
    f_- := e_- \cdot f,}
\]
where the multiplication is pointwise
in the calibrated split-complex codomain
$H_\tau^{\mathrm{cal}}$
(Definition~\ref{def:calibrated-H-tau}, II.D35,
Chapter~\ref{ch:split-complex-calibrated}).

We call $f_+$ the \textbf{B-channel component}
and $f_-$ the \textbf{C-channel component} of~$f$.
The decomposition $f \mapsto (f_+, f_-)$
is the \textbf{canonical decomposition map}:
\[
    \Delta_\tau
    \colon
    \mathcal{O}_\tau(\tau^3)
    \;\longrightarrow\;
    \mathcal{O}_\tau^{(+)}(\tau^3)
    \times
    \mathcal{O}_\tau^{(-)}(\tau^3),
    \qquad
    \Delta_\tau(f) := (f_+, f_-),
\]
where $\mathcal{O}_\tau^{(\pm)}(\tau^3)$
denotes the space of $\tau$-holomorphic functions
taking values in the channel $H_\tau^{(\pm)} = e_\pm \cdot H_\tau$.
